Closed parties in Bishkek. Suspects in the distribution of pornography detained.
The signal about the ongoing events was received by the police on January 6, when it became clear that photos and videos from these gatherings were being posted on social networks in Kyrgyzstan.
During the preliminary investigation, it became evident that the parties were held according to a pre-developed plan, with a constant change of locations and the use of rented premises.
Protocols were drawn up against five women — T.I. (born in 2002), I.A. (born in 1996), O.G. (born in 2001), R.D. (born in 1999), and J.A. (born in 2001) — under Article 109 ("Distribution of pornographic materials") of the Criminal Code of Kyrgyzstan. Each of them was fined 10,000 soms.
In addition, the club where these parties were held was closed, and its owners were also held accountable under the same article.
